Lead Quality Control Technician Guardsman Global, LLC East Dundee, IL Job Details Full-time $23 - $28 an hour 2 days ago Benefits Health insurance Dental insurance 401(k) Paid time off Vision insurance 401(k) matching Qualifications Construction management software Analysis skills Data management Attention to detail Process management Full Job Description Job Summary We are seeking a dynamic and detail-oriented Lead Quality Control Technician to oversee and enhance the quality assurance processes across construction projects. In this pivotal role, you will lead a team of inspectors, ensure compliance with all relevant building codes and safety regulations, and uphold the highest standards of construction quality. Your expertise will drive continuous improvement, safeguard project integrity, and ensure that all work meets specified standards and regulatory requirements. This position offers an exciting opportunity to influence project success through meticulous oversight and leadership in quality management. Duties Lead and coordinate the daily activities of the quality control team, ensuring thorough inspections and adherence to construction specifications. Develop, implement, and monitor quality control procedures aligned with construction plans, technical drawings, and regulatory standards. Conduct comprehensive construction inspections to verify compliance with structural systems, mechanical, electrical, plumbing building codes, and energy efficiency standards. Analyze construction plans and technical drawings to interpret specifications accurately and identify potential quality issues early in the process. Manage data collection related to quality inspections, non-conformance reports, and corrective actions to facilitate transparent reporting and continuous improvement. Ensure construction regulatory compliance by staying current on federal safety regulations, construction regulations, and building code analysis. Collaborate with project managers, contractors, and subcontractors to resolve quality issues promptly while maintaining a focus on safety and regulatory adherence. Qualifications Proven experience in construction quality assurance or quality control management within large-scale projects. Strong knowledge of construction management software tools for tracking inspections, documentation, and compliance records. Familiarity with building codes including plumbing, mechanical, electrical, structural systems, as well as energy building codes.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ite for report writing, data analysis, and communication purposes. Extensive construction site experience with a solid understanding of construction plans, specifications, and technical drawings. Demonstrated ability to lead teams effectively while maintaining high standards of quality inspection and safety compliance. Knowledge of federal construction safety regulations and construction regulatory compliance requirements. Excellent analysis skills for interpreting technical documents and identifying potential issues proactively.
